Vettel gives his view on Formula 1 v Formula E debate

2018-12-17 09:06:33 by Matt Gretton

Sebastian Vettel has confirmed he doesn't like the idea of an all-electric series of racing. The German says he is no fan of the growing trend going against the traditional petrol heads.

Yesterday, the Formula E season kicked off which includes Mercedes, Porsche, Audi, BMW, Nissan an Jaguar. A variety of major car manufacturers which Formula 1 fails to attract, even when the rules change in 2021.

But Vettel sits firmly on the side of the fueled car.

"At some point, the cars we grow up with will not be built anymore. You have to accept that. But I don't believe electric cars solve all the world's problems either," Vettel told Auto Motor und Sport.

"In my opinion, it's the wrong technology. It's too expensive and not clean as they say. Think about the batteries. They may not dispose of them over here, but you have to dispose of them over there instead."
